## Building Access — Spares Room (Hullbrook Annex)

Contractors: the spare hardware room is down the east corridor on the ground floor, third door on the left. Sign in at the front desk first and grab a visitor lanyard. Anything you take out, jot it in the blue logbook — yes, even the little stuff. The door self-locks, so don't wedge it. To get in, punch in the code below.

staff pass of hagug-taguf = bdg-HJ-9

## Step 2 — Adopt the pinning policy

Fernlock projects no longer allow floating version ranges. Every dependency must be pinned to an exact version in the lockfile, and upgrades go through the weekly Driftgate review. Remove any caret or tilde ranges before opening your first merge request, since the linter blocks them. The pinning enforcement service reads the following settings at startup.

config for tagaf-bawif:
[norok]
host = norok.ordinworks.local
user = norok_svc
database = norok_prod

## TICKET-—: Factory library failing to connect in CI

Welcome aboard. The Seedsmith test-data factory intermittently fails with connection timeouts during parallel test runs. Please reproduce locally before touching pool settings: run `seedsmith bootstrap --parallel 4` and watch for dropped handshakes. Note that Seedsmith ignores environment overrides and reads its target database directly from config. For reproduction, use this connection string.

replica DSN, bagaf-bagep: mssql://praion_svc:7RJjXrE@db-3c46.halixcorp.internal:5432/zorix

**Ticket #1184 — Config drift on the Fleetfoot chip readers**

Hey, heads up before the Riverbend Marathon cutover: reader unit 7 is reporting a different antenna gain and poll interval than the rest of the fleet. Looks like someone hand-tweaked it at the spring race and never synced it back. Can we bake the correct values into the release? For reference, here's what the reader is currently running.

config for tagug-tajep:
[fenmir]
host = fenmir.qorvelsys.internal
user = fenmir_svc
database = fenmir_prod